Skip to content
View JamalM02's full-sized avatar

Block or report JamalM02

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don’t include any personal information such as legal names or email addresses. Markdown is supported. This note will only be visible to you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
JamalM02/README.md

πŸ‘‹ Hi there! I'm Jamal Majadle

πŸš€ Software Engineer | πŸŽ“ Kinneret Academic College | 🌍 Full-Stack & Distributed Systems Enthusiast


πŸš€ About Me

I am a Software Engineering graduate specializing in full-stack development, backend systems, and distributed architecture. Passionate about building scalable, real-time applications, I focus on high-availability systems, microservices, and cloud-based solutions.

Throughout my academic and professional journey, I’ve built multiple end-to-end systems, mentored students, and led one of Israel’s largest student unions.


πŸ† Featured Projects

πŸ•―οΈ Cemomemo – Memorial Platform with OCR and AI

A memorial platform designed to preserve and organize life stories, memories, and related content with a structured digital experience. Built with a strong focus on document handling, OCR pipelines, and AI-assisted workflows.

πŸ›  Tech Stack: Next.js, TypeScript, Prisma, PostgreSQL, OCR, AI workflows
πŸ”— Live Site: cemomemo.com


πŸ“Š InsightMesh – Real-Time Analytics Platform

A real-time analytics and billing platform for event tracking across external apps.

πŸ›  Tech Stack: gRPC, Kafka, Temporal.io, Docker, ClickHouse, Neon Postgres, Metabase
πŸ”— Live Site: insightmesh.site
πŸ”§ GitHub Repo: InsightMesh


πŸ“š ScholarShareNet – Student Collaboration Platform

ScholarShareNet is a study material-sharing platform where students collaborate, upload academic content, and receive ratings from peers and teachers.

πŸ›  Tech Stack: React.js, Node.js, MongoDB, Vercel, Heroku
πŸ”— Live Demo: scholarsharenet.vercel.app
πŸ”§ GitHub Repos:


πŸ…ΏοΈ Mulligan Parking System – Distributed Parking Management

A clustered and fault-tolerant smart parking system that allows customers to choose zones and book parking in real time.

πŸ›  Tech Stack: Spring Boot, Express.js, MongoDB (replica set), RabbitMQ (3-node cluster), AI Recommender System
πŸ”§ GitHub Repo: MulliganParkingSys


🧠 Knesset Face Recognition – Deep Learning + Hebrew NLP

A facial recognition engine trained on Israeli public figures using DeepFace, OpenCV, and Hebrew NLP from Wikipedia.

πŸ›  Tech Stack: Python, DeepFace, OpenCV, BeautifulSoup, Wikipedia scraping, JSON embedding database
πŸ”§ GitHub Repo: Face Recognition Project


βš™οΈ Technical Skills

πŸ’» Languages

  • Java, Python, C, JavaScript, TypeScript, SQL, HTML, CSS

🧱 Frameworks & Libraries

  • Frontend: React.js, Bootstrap, Tailwind
  • Backend: Node.js, Express.js, Spring Boot, gRPC
  • Messaging: Kafka, RabbitMQ
  • Data Handling: Mongoose, Prisma, Axios

πŸ—„οΈ Databases

  • MongoDB (Compass & Atlas), PostgreSQL, ClickHouse

πŸ” Auth & Security

  • OAuth2, JWT, Role-based Access Control, Two-Factor Authentication (2FA)

🧰 DevOps & Cloud

  • Docker, GitHub Actions, Heroku, Vercel, CI/CD pipelines

🧠 Architecture

  • API Gateway Design, Microservices, Temporal Workflows

πŸ“Š GitHub Stats

Jamal's GitHub Stats


πŸ“¬ Contact Me

πŸ“§ Email: Jamal.majadle02@gmail.com
πŸ’Ό LinkedIn: linkedin.com/in/jamal-majadle
πŸ’» GitHub: github.com/JamalM02
🌍 Portfolio: ScholarShareNet | InsightMesh


πŸ” Now open to backend / full-stack / system engineering roles. Let's connect!

Pinned Loading

  1. MulliganParkinfSys MulliganParkinfSys Public

    Parking system app with multiple UIs

    Java 1

  2. SuperIdea-client SuperIdea-client Public

    JavaScript 2

  3. SuperIdea-server SuperIdea-server Public

    JavaScript 2

  4. PacmanGame PacmanGame Public

    Python 1